Do not pack the following items in your hand luggage:
- While the list of prohibited items differs between airlines, the general guide to follow is nothing flammable, sharp or explosive. This includes things like screwdrivers, pocket knives, fuels and bleaching agents. Sporting equipment like ski poles, and objects that could injure passengers, such as firearms and ammunition, aren't allowed in the cabin either.
What to wear on a flight:
- Your main aim is to feel as comfortable as possible. Choose shoes that are easy to slip on and off, dress in loose, natural-fiber clothing and remember to bring a pullover in case it gets cold in the cabin.
- The result of prolonged periods of inactivity, deep vein thrombosis (DVT) is a blood clot condition that can affect passengers on long-haul flights. Reduce the risks by drinking water, keeping your feet and legs moving and wearing compression socks to help improve your circulation.
